Understanding the Square Wave vs Sine Wave Inverter Choice in Pudupakkam
When exploring power backup options in Tamil Nadu, understanding the underlying technology is essential. A square wave inverter is an earlier-generation technology that produces a sharp, blocky output waveform, suitable only for basic resistive loads. In contrast, a sine wave alternative generates a smooth, continuous wave identical to grid utility power. Performance Side-by-Side
The core difference lies in how these systems handle electrical loads. A square wave system often causes humming noises in ceiling fans and can overheat sensitive motors. A sine wave system runs appliances silently, efficiently, and without extra thermal stress. Lifespan and Durability
Durability is heavily influenced by how the inverter interacts with its battery bank. Legacy systems utilizing square wave technology tend to degrade connected batteries faster due to harmonic distortion and uneven charging cycles. Sine wave systems offer better battery management, but both legacy setups require regular maintenance. Cost of Ownership for Pudupakkam Buyers
While a square wave unit has a lower initial purchase price, its long-term total cost of ownership is often higher. The frequent battery replacements, potential damage to connected appliances, and lower efficiency accumulate significant costs over time. Which is better for sensitive electronics, a square wave or sine wave system?
A sine wave system is far superior. It delivers clean, stable utility-grade power that prevents overheating and electronic noise, whereas a square wave alternative can damage delicate circuitry in computers, routers, and modern refrigerators.
